Danish brand Hummel International enters Indian market

Published
Apr 18, 2018

Danish sportswear major Hummel International has entered the Indian market with the launch of its exclusive product range on leading e-commerce portals in India.
 

Hummel


Hummel is looking to tap into the growing sportswear market in India and garner a larger market share with by customising its products according to the tastes of Indian audience. It is looking to partner with e-commerce firms, retailers and open exclusive brand outlets to reach out to customers across the country.
 
Chief Executive Officer Allan Vad Neilson said: "India ranks very high in our list of priorities. With rising sports and fitness consciousness among Indians, it is our mission to introduce the best sportswear apparel in India. Our products have evoked huge response on the e-commerce platform such as Jabong, Myntra and have been able to grow the brand which is based on trust, resilience and durability among our fitness conscious Indians.

“We aim to build the highest-quality sportswear brand and are committed to the competitive athletes and teams who value high-quality fabrics with functionality to create the ultimate performance gear. Considering India's diversity, Hummel is looking to come up with a more vibrant collection to cater to the colorful palette of the Indian audience."
 
​Hummel is looking to become one of the major players in Indian market and will soon be going offline with its brick and mortar stores. The company has already appointed Soumava Naskar as Head Business Development, India.
 
Founded in 1923, Hummel is one of the oldest team sport brands in the business. The brand is currently available in the Indian market on Flipkart firms Jabong and Myntra.
